Abstract: | This paper attempted the feasibility to determine content total polyphenols content in green tea with near infrared (NIR) spectroscopy coupled with an appropriate multivariate calibration method. Partial least squares (PLS), interval PLS (iPLS) and synergy interval PLS (siPLS) algorithms were performed comparatively to calibrate regression model. The number of PLS components and the number of intervals were optimized according to root mean square error of cross-validation (RMSECV) in calibration set. The performance of the final model was evaluated according to root mean square error of prediction (RMSEP) and correlation coefficient (R) in prediction set. Experimental results showed that the performance of siPLS model is the best in contrast to PLS and iPLS. The optimal model was achieved with R=0.9583 and RMSEP=0.7327 in prediction set. This study demonstrated that NIR spectroscopy with siPLS algorithm could be used successfully to analysis of total polyphenols content in green tea, and revealed superiority of siPLS algorithm in contrast with other multivariate calibration methods. |
